T36: The Gridiron (in Contests)
Welcome to the gridiron. You and 12 of your fellow blenders will engage in a ruthless battle for supremacy.
This is a team tournament, each team has the following positions to be filled.
Quarterback (1)
Center (1)
Offensive Guard (2)
Offensive Tackle (2)
Halfback (1)
Fullback (1)
Wide Receiver (2)
Tight End (2)
Kicker (1)
Your team will earn points based on the score of each player, using the following model.
Quarterback related points:
Every 50k score the quarterback has earns 6 points.
If the kicker can match the quarterback's score, each 6 point gain becomes 7 points. For every 50k score the kicker has below the quarterback, one of these extra points is deducted. The kicker must match the cumulative score of the quarterback, including score gained from synergies. (QB score = WR score + QB score)
For every 300k score a wide receiver has, 100k is added to the quarterback's score.
The center must match the non-cumulative score of the Quarterback. For every 100k score below the quarterback, the opposing team gains 7 points.
Halfback related points:
Every 200k score that the halfback has earns 7 points.
Every 200k score that the full back has adds 100k score to the halfback.
Scores of the Offensive Guards, and Offensive Tackles are added to the halfback's score.
The Tight end's score is added to the Full backs' score.
All scores will be rounded to the closest 50k for scoring reasons.
There are no tattoos permitted, all else is OK.
Your character name MUST follow the following setup:
[Teamname]Yourname[Position (QB, HB, FB, OG, OT, C, WR, TE)]
The tournament will begin on the 7th at noon, and end on the 14th at noon. You have until the 6th to post your FULL roster. First two people to request a team will be able to set the team name and their own position, as well as accept recruits.
There will be a BA cap of 3000 and 200 starting BA.
